Re: [papercreters] Re: Wood Chipper for papercrete

What about a deflector to get it to pile up? A sheet of plywood or
some type of expanded metal for the shredded paper to fly into and
then drop in a pile. You could also look into a bed sack they are
made to cover a twin mattress and would catch alot more material.
